
Edit your Chinese user dictionary on Mac
You can add and remove words from your user dictionary. To use a word you added, just type its code.
The following input sources support this feature:
- Pinyin - Simplified 
- Shaungpin - Simplified 
- Pinyin - Traditional 
- Shuangpin - Traditional 
- Zhuyin - Traditional 
- Zhuyin Eten - Traditional 
- Phonetic - Cantonese 
- On your Mac, click the Input menu in the menu bar, then choose Edit Text Substitutions. 
- Click  . .
- In the Replace field, enter the word you want to add to the user dictionary, then in the With field, enter the text substitution. 
- Click Add. 
To remove a word you added, select it in the list, then click  .

Your user dictionary is automatically updated and available on any device where you’re signed in to the same Apple Account. To see your dictionary on your iOS or iPadOS device, go to Settings  > General > Keyboard > Text Replacement.
